The Mathematics and Statistics Department at the University of Minnesota Duluth invites applications for full-time term faculty positions in both mathematics and statistics. We are particularly interested in candidates to coordinate our Securian Math Learning Lab (SML). These are non-tenure-track appointments for fall semester 2024 and spring semester 2025, with possible extension as needed by the department. The appointment starts August 19, 2024.
Candidates will be considered for the rank Assistant Professor or Instructor, determined by qualifications. A Ph.D. is required for the rank of Assistant Professor (9403) and a masterâ™s degree is required for the rank of Instructor (9404). Applicants should be able to teach a wide range of mathematics and/or statistics courses including courses in our Securian Math Learning Lab, show evidence of teaching excellence and demonstrate a commitment to working with a diverse student population. Classes taught in the SML are taught in a modified emporium style and include College Algebra and Basic Math. For more information email kpete@d.umn.edu. Duties & Responsibilities include teaching (approximately 90%) and service (approximately 10%). Teaching duties include the following: develop and teach courses, demonstrate high command of the subject matter, have well organized course plans and deliver courses clearly to students, help students fulfill their academic need, assessment and grading, and hold office hours. Service duties include meeting attendance, committee work and other service and outreach activities.
